EXA (Ecuadorian Space Agency) is a civilian, independent institution founded on November 1st, 2007 to lead the Ecuadorian Civilian Space Program, conduct planetary and space science research, and promote scientific development within the nation’s educational system. EXA is supported by the Ecuadorian State through a long-standing cooperation with the Ecuadorian Air Force.

With over 18 years of experience, EXA became the first institution in Ecuador to design, build, and place a satellite in orbit using fully indigenous technology. Since then, EXA has contributed hardware, engineering, and mission support to more than 148 satellites, 88 aerospace projects, and 8 complete missions worldwide.

EXA develops flight-proven subsystems for Small Satellites and Cube Satellites, including: power systems (solar cells, deployable arrays, EPS units, high-density batteries), mechanical and structural systems, onboard electronics, antennas, attitude-control solutions, and thermal-management components. Its technology has flown on multiple CubeSat, SmallSat, Space Tugs and even Launch Vehicle missions, consistently demonstrating reliability in extreme orbital environments.
